Информатика

Яким чином програмний код реагує на певну подію, яка виникає?

Яким чином програмний код реагує на певну подію, яка виникає?
Верные ответы (1):
  • Звездопад_В_Космосе
    Звездопад_В_Космосе
    48
    Показать ответ
    Название: Как программный код реагирует на определенное событие?

    Объяснение: Программа состоит из набора инструкций, написанных на определенном языке программирования. Однако, чтобы программа могла взаимодействовать с пользователем или окружающей средой, она должна уметь обрабатывать события. Под событием понимается действие или изменение состояния, которое происходит внутри или вне программы. Примерами событий могут быть нажатие кнопки, перемещение мыши, получение нового сообщения и т.д.

    В программировании есть концепция обработки событий, которая позволяет программному коду реагировать на возникновение определенного события. Для этого используется механизм обработчиков событий. Обработчик события - это функция или метод, которая вызывается автоматически при наступлении определенного события.

    Программа может устанавливать обработчики событий для различных компонентов или элементов интерфейса программы. Когда происходит определенное событие, соответствующий обработчик вызывается, и программа выполняет определенные действия в ответ на данное событие.

    Доп. материал:

    python
    # Пример обработчика события на языке Python

    def button_clicked():
    print("Кнопка была нажата!")

    button = Button()
    button.on_click(button_clicked)

    # В этом примере при нажатии на кнопку будет вызвана функция button_clicked
    # и на экран будет выведено сообщение "Кнопка была нажата!"


    Совет: Чтобы лучше понять, как программный код реагирует на определенные события, рекомендуется изучить документацию по языку программирования, который вы используете, и ознакомиться с примерами кода, связанными с обработкой событий.

    Дополнительное задание: Напишите программу на языке Python, которая будет выводить на экран сообщение "Привет, мир!" при нажатии кнопки "Вывести сообщение".
Написать свой ответ: